Clambake for a Cure Blockbuster Benefit

Image

There are more than a few “benefits” out there where the cause is an afterthought, a well-intended but slightly obligatory gesture.

Not here.

The Clambake for a Cure started with the cause, after the small family at Jocelyn Ronen Winery was rocked by the sudden loss of its patriarch Lonen Curtis. In his honor his wife Susan and daughter Brandi set out to not only continue to steer a successful winery, but do something significant in the struggle for a cure for brain cancer.

He was never far from front of mind for them as they assembled a tasting blockbuster—they built it around two of his loves, golf and wine. The event's set to sync with AT&T Pro-Am weekend, and a number of PGA pros will attend, including recent The Hyundai Champions Tournament winner Jonathan Byrd, who lost his pops to a brain tumor in 2009. It delivers some incredible Napa and Sonoma wines, with a touch of Monterey County's best. (The clam theme is a nod to the Bing Crosby hoedowns of old.)

Looking at what they've put together, it’s almost as if they’ve gathered flavor to approach the scale of their emotional investment.

The lineup of chefs is spectacular; here’s a look at what they’re planning to serve (Todd Fisher, below left, took top honors a year ago):

Terry Teplitzky • Michaels Catering • Manila clams “casino” ceviche

Tyler Stone • Chef Tyler • Filet of lamb with black garlic sauce and petite vegetables

Mark Ayers • Cannery Row Brewing Company • famous freshly hand ground beef sliders with crispy shallots & marin french brie & 14 hour smoked pulled pork sliders with tennessee style coleslaw

Todd Fisher • The Kitchen • Razor clam and kobe beef shabu shabu with shellfish dashi

Deric Wenzler, one of the talented chefs from Baum and Blume will serve warm polenta croustades with clams and taleggio and shrimp & crab cocktails with zesty citrus sauce

Charles Phan • Slanted Door • Dumplings steamed in banana leaf with shiitake mushrooms, pork and dried shrimp

Jamie Lauren • Beechwood Restaurant, Top Chef All Stars • hamachi David Frappiea • Chamisal Courtside Cafe • geoduck clam risotto with matsutaki mushrooms, geoduck clam sashimi with fresh soy-ginger dipping sauce 

Peter Armellino • The Plumed Horse • Bellwether Farms ricotta cheese gnocchi, Jacques Pepin pressed caviar and Pacific Ocean veloute
